
Gift Ideas
Gifts can be a great way to show someone that you care. Here are some gift ideas for people going through Cancer treatment.

Nausea sticks
While dealing with Cancer, the patient can have really bad Nausea at times. A great gift to get them would be anything that may help with nausea.

Bandannas/Hats
Some types of chemotherapy can make Cancer patients lose their hair. When that happens, it can be nice to have something to wear instead.

Lip Balm
Chemotherapy often dries out your skin and your lips, chemo patients often keep lip balm nearby.

Hand Sanitizer
Hand Sanitizer can be nice to have to keep your hands clean while staying in a hospital.

Puzzle Books
Puzzle books can give someone something to do while stuck in the hospital/bed.

Zip up hoodies
Zip-up hoodies are a good gift to give someone who is going through cancer. Oftentimes, patients will have to wear Zip-ups to appointments for easier access to chemo ports.

Hard Candy
Any strong-tasting hard candy can be super helpful to cover the infusion taste that some patients may get.

Heating Pad
Heating Pads can help take away some of the pain that Cancer patients may have.

Mints
Mints of all flavors can often be used to help distract from the tastes that chemotherapy can leave behind for a few days.

Coloring Books
Coloring books are another great option for something to do while in the hospital.

Fuzzy Socks
Fuzzy Socks are a great way to keep your feet warm while going through treatment.

Comfy Slippers
People with Cancer often have their feet get very cold and even painful. Comfy slippers can help with this.

Lotion
Some treatments may make your skin super dry, lotion can be super helpful for this.

Stuffed Animal
Giving someone a stuffed animal can be a great way to lift their spirits during a hard time.

Journal
Journaling can help process feelings while going through a hard time, like cancer. It can also give you something to do while in the hospital.

Blankets
Some treatments can make it so that you get cold really easily. Blankets are a great way to keep warm.
